Transaction f7f3635bce2962278524a40c7c9a3a81612aafa7709a12f57ef3eab65ee4d10a
1 Input
1 Output
-
f7f3635bce2962278524a40c7c9a3a81612aafa7709a12f57ef3eab65ee4d10a:0
- value
- 17580790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7852a0d834feb01b994be86ee98622536fa22c18 OP_EQUAL
- address
- 3CfDzgHxVzm7F7VveqcaC6PibmNrAXJ21B